California Public Utilities Code

§ 271

PUC § 271 Effective Jan 1, 2000Div. 1 · Part 1 · Ch. 1.5
For each advisory board created pursuant to this chapter all of the following are applicable:
(a)The commission shall establish the number of, and qualifications for, persons to serve as members of each board, and shall appoint the members of each board. In determining the qualifications of persons who will serve as members of each board, the commission shall consider the purpose of the program, and shall attempt to achieve balanced public participation, for each board. The membership of each board shall reflect, to the extent possible, and consistent with existing law, the ethnic and gender diversity of the state.
(b)Each board shall determine, subject to approval by the commission, the time, location, and number of monthly meetings for each board.

Legislative history

Added by Stats. 1999, Ch. 677, Sec. 2. Effective January 1, 2000.
